Don’t Give the Enemy a Seat at Your Table


Everyone has negative thoughts – some talk about it but most don’t. Are you out there suffering in silence? Have you had some days when it’s just too hard to handle? This last year has really brought mental status and health to the front of many peoples thoughts. I included more and more lately. Not just my own mental status but everyone. If I have days that are not all sunshine and roses then so does everyone else.


2 Corinthians 10:3-6 3 For though we live in the world, we do not wage war as the world does. 4 The weapons we fight with are not the weapons of the world. On the contrary, they have divine power to demolish strongholds. 5 We demolish arguments and every pretension that sets itself up against the knowledge of God, and we take captive every thought to make it obedient to Christ. 6 And we will be ready to punish every act of disobedience, once your obedience is complete.


The enemy comes after us and think about this – he is not a rookie, he is a master at telling us lies, he battles us daily and keeps coming, especially when we are down and feeling low. His game of choice is to beat you up, beat me up. His want is to demolish our strongholds.

Here is another thought – the enemy was crafty enough to coerce angels out of Heaven so he is smart enough to give us a run for the money too.


If a professional basketball player needs a coach - then anyone – every day walking talking people need help to conquer negative thoughts or feelings.

The story of the two wolves An old Cherokee Indian chief was teaching his grandson about life. He said, "A fight is going on inside me," he told the young boy, "a fight between two wolves. The Dark one is evil - he is anger, envy, sorrow, regret, greed, arrogance, self-pity, guilt, resentment, inferiority, lies, false pride, superiority, and ego." He continued, "The Light Wolf is good - he is joy, peace, love, hope, serenity, humility, kindness, benevolence, empathy, generosity, truth, compassion, and faith. The same fight is going on inside you grandson…and inside of every other person on the face of this earth.” The grandson ponders this for a moment and then asked, "Grandfather, which wolf will win?" The old Cherokee smiled and simply said, "The one you feed".
